With the end of the Cold War and the changing of the world order, the market for civilian remote sensing satellite imagery is taking shape and expanding. More and more civilian remote sensing reconnaissance-grade satellite systems are going into service one after the other. Exchanges of satellite reconnaissance information among nations are increasing daily. There seems to be a trend towards commercialization and internationalization of satellite reconnaissance.
